#42322a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#42322a is composed of 25.9% red, 19.6% green and 16.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 24.2% magenta, 36.4% yellow and 74.1% black. It has a hue angle of 20 degrees, a saturation of 22.2% and a lightness of 21.2%. #42322a color hex could be obtained by blending #846454 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333333.

● #42322a color description : Very dark desaturated orange.
#42322a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#42322a has RGB values of R:66, G:50, B:42 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.24, Y:0.36, K:0.74. Its decimal value is 4338218.
